隨手記——從頭開始安裝debian+dwm


一、大概步驟:

  1. 首先是安裝debian10,我用的是網絡安裝鏡像,在軟件選擇中只勾最下面的系統基本工具;
  2. 重啟后,安裝sudo(記得修改sudoer)、vim, 修改apt的源,使用網絡鏡像安裝雖然會有選擇源這一步,但是debian-security 這條還是debian自己的鏡像站,我下載時速度慢到懷疑人生。偶然發現北外的源很好用,另外清華大學阿里的源也不錯;
  3. 安裝nvidia(不是n卡的不用看),直接參考官方wiki,安裝完后重啟;
  4. 安裝xorg,sudo apt install xorg --install-suggests;
  5. 安裝dwm,這里又可以參考官方wiki了。當然你也可以直接從官網git並源碼安裝,可以參考b站的視頻教程。另外,編譯dwm以及相關工具需要的庫: sudo apt install libx11-dev libxft-dev libxinerama-dev (參考文章:https://www.cnblogs.com/oliverliye/p/6855350.html)。
  6. 安裝常用軟件,瀏覽器:sudo apt install firefox-esr --install-suggests(或者可以選擇安裝chromium),中文輸入法:sudo apt install fcitx fcitx-sunpinyin,可能需要在fcitx-configtool中添加sunpinyin;
  7. 完成以上步驟基本完成debian+dwm了。

二、可能遇到的問題:

1. java程序無法正常顯示,如jetbrains、sqldeveloper,

首先,安裝wmname(debian中suckless-tools包含了這個軟件)
然后,在.xinitrc中添加

export _JAVA_AWT_WM_NONREPARENTING=1 
export AWT_TOOLKIT=MToolkit 
wmname LG3D

參考文章:https://blog.csdn.net/u010563350/article/details/104948256

2. 自定義壁紙

首先, 安裝feh:sudo apt install feh
然后,將“feh --bg-scale [圖片路徑]”添加到.xinitrc中后,在bash中運行這條命令。

3. 模糊效果

可以使用compton, compton的設置可以自行百度。

三、貼上我簡陋的.xinitrc僅供參考

export GTK_IM_MODULE=xim # 使用fictx時,可能chromium、vscode等軟件無法使用輸入法,故改用為xim
export QT_IM_MODULE=xim
export XMODIFIERS="@im=fcitx"
export LC_ALL="zh_CN.UTF-8"
fcitx &

# set wallpaper
feh --bg-scale /home/wsh/Pictures/wallpaper/wallpaper.jpg

# 透明效果
compton &

# 解決java應用顯示問題
export _JAVA_AWT_WM_NONREPARENTING=1 
export AWT_TOOLKIT=MToolkit 
wmname LG3D

# set standby suspend off (0: close) 1800秒后關閉屏幕,不執行掛起和關機
xset dpms 1800 0 0

# show time and start dwm
while xsetroot -name "`date \"+%Y/%m/%d %H:%M\"`"
do
    sleep 60 # refresh per 60s
done &
exec dwm


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M